SMS Alert facility for NSDL demat account holders Introduction NSDL has launched SMS Alert facility for demat account holders whereby investors can receive alerts for debits (transfers) to their demat accounts and for credits in respect of corporate actions for IPO and offer for sale. Under this facility, investors can receive alerts, a day after such debits (transfers)/credits take place. These alerts are sent to those account holders who have provided their mobile numbers to their Depository Participants (DPs). Alerts for debits are sent, if the debits (transfers) are up to five ISINs in a day. In case debits (transfers) are for more than five ISINs, alerts are sent with a message that debits for more than five ISINs have taken place and that the investor can check the details with the DP or on IDeAS website, if the investor is an IDeAS subscriber.
Benefits 1. Investors will get to know about debits and credits for corporate actions for IPO and offer for sale to their demat accounts without having to call-up their DPs. 2. Investors need not wait for receiving Transaction Statements from DPs to know about the debits and credits for corporate actions for IPO and offer for sale. 3. In case of any discrepancy, the investor can approach its DP for clarification sooner.
Charges No charge is levied by NSDL on DPs for providing this facility to investors.
Registration This facility is available to investors who request for such a facility and provide their mobile numbers to the DPs. In case mobile numbers already given have changed, investors need to inform their DPs about the new numbers by way of written requests. Investors who have not yet provided their mobile numbers to their DPs can also avail this facility by intimating their mobile numbers to their DPs and submit a written request for this facility. This facility is not available to investors who have registered mobile numbers originating outside India.
Thus, this facility will be available to the investors provided they have given their mobile numbers to their DPs and the DPs have captured the numbers in the computer system and have also enabled (ticked) the SMS flag in their system.
Contact The investors may contact their respective DPs in case they do not receive SMS alert inspite of registering for this facility. Those investors who have provided their mobile numbers to their DPs but do not wish to avail this facility may also inform their DPs.
